What is Medical Malpractice ?
When a healthcare professional makes a mistake, the consequences can be devastating. In the most serious cases, those errors lead to permanent injury, brain damage, or even death. An experienced North Georgia Medical Malpractice Attorney plays a crucial role in holding medical providers accountable when preventable harm occurs.
Medical malpractice happens when a doctor, nurse, or other provider fails to follow the accepted standard of care—and a patient suffers a catastrophic injury as a result. These are not minor errors. These are life-altering mistakes: a missed diagnosis that allows cancer to spread unchecked, a surgical error that leads to paralysis, or a medication mistake that results in brain damage.
To bring a successful claim, the law requires proof that the provider’s actions
deviated from what a competent professional would have done under similar circumstances. It also requires a direct connection between that mistake and the injury. These cases demand meticulous investigation and expert medical testimony—especially when the stakes are this high.

Here are the types of cases Leibel Law handles:
Failure to Diagnose Life-Threatening Conditions
When doctors miss or delay a diagnosis, conditions like cancer, stroke, or infections can progress beyond treatment. These failures often result in permanent injury or death—and they are preventable with proper medical attention.
Medication Errors Causing Severe Complications
Giving the wrong drug—or the wrong dose—can trigger strokes, organ failure, or brain damage. These mistakes often occur because of poor communication or oversight between medical staff.
Birth Injuries Resulting in Permanent Disability
Mistakes during labor and delivery can cause irreversible harm to newborns. Lack of oxygen, improper use of forceps, or delayed C-sections can lead to conditions like cerebral palsy, brain damage, or paralysis. These injuries affect a child for life—and often require ongoing medical care and support.
Surgical Mistakes Resulting in Permanent Injury
Errors in the operating room can cause lasting damage. Operating on the wrong body part, leaving surgical tools inside a patient, or damaging nerves and organs can leave someone permanently disabled.
Anesthesia Errors Leading to Coma or Death
Too much anesthesia can stop a patient’s heart or oxygen supply. Too little can leave a patient conscious during surgery. Both outcomes can result in catastrophic injury, including coma or death.
Assault or Abuse in Medical Settings
Patients are at their most vulnerable during medical care. When a healthcare provider commits physical or sexual assault, the trauma is devastating. These cases often involve breaches of trust, lack of oversight, and institutional failure. Victims are entitled to justice, accountability, and full legal protection.
The Impact of Medical Malpractice on Victims and Families
Catastrophic medical negligence doesn’t just affect the patient—it disrupts entire families. A severe injury can mean permanent disability, around-the-clock care, or the inability to return to work. These changes come with enormous financial pressure and emotional strain.
Spouses often become full-time caregivers. Children lose the support of a parent. Families are forced to make impossible decisions about care, finances, and long-term planning.
The emotional toll is just as serious. Many victims face depression, anxiety, or PTSD following the trauma. Trust in the medical system is often destroyed.
